Is SoftBank (TSE:9984) Rebalancing Risk Or Doubling Down With Its Latest AI Infrastructure Moves?
Reviewed by Sasha Jovanovic
- In early December 2025, reports emerged that SoftBank Group Corp. was in talks to acquire DigitalBridge Group, an AI-focused digital infrastructure owner, as broader technology markets turned cautious following disappointing Oracle earnings and questions about data center returns.
- At the same time, Masayoshi Son used higher SoftBank valuations to cut back share pledges by about US$2.10 billion, signaling a push to reduce leverage even as the group pursues more AI-related assets.

SoftBank Group Investment Narrative Recap
To own SoftBank Group today, you need to believe in its AI centric, asset recycling story while accepting volatile tech sentiment and a leveraged balance sheet. The DigitalBridge talks and Oracle driven selloff highlight how quickly market views on AI infrastructure can swing, but they do not yet change the key near term catalyst of monetizing AI related holdings or the central risk that funding costs and regulation could pressure high valuations.
The recent move by Masayoshi Son to cut SoftBank share pledges by about US$2.10 billion is particularly relevant here, as it points to some balance sheet risk reduction at the same time SoftBank explores a sizeable AI infrastructure acquisition. For investors watching potential DigitalBridge exposure, this sits alongside earlier announcements like the Stargate AI data center partnerships with OpenAI and Oracle, which concentrate SoftBank’s story even more tightly around AI infrastructure and capital intensive technology bets.
